NEF Youth 20 ga - Very Suprised

I was shooting this gun for my son to use here in PA for the youth hunt and I ran a few shells through it to check how it was shooting.  It is a fixed full choke and I shot hevi #6, hevi #7, and federal HW #7 all in 3".  I shot them at 30 yards just because I wasn't sure what to expect at 40.  The hevi #6 only put a little over 60 in 10" at 30 for some reason.  The hevi #7 put 142 in 10" at 30 and the federals put 187 in 10" at 30.  I was very suprised by the federal numbers.  It was a very tight pattern and the bulk of it was probably inside a 15" circle.  I guess the fixed full really likes the FC wad.  The gun only weight like 5 pounds and has a short little barrel on it.  I was a little skeptical of it with some of the lead loads we shot from it in the past but with the #7's it is a legitimate 40 yard gun.  Any idea what I would get at 40?  I only have 8 federals left so I didn't want to waste another one shooting at paper.  Any idea why the #6 nubers seemed so low?

I got very similar numbers out of my 870 20 ga with the Federal HW 3" #7's

RSF .570 at 40 yards:  132
RSF .570 at 30 yards: 187

I would think you would be in the upper 120's to mid 130's at 40.  I would not hesitate to shoot at 40 yards.  I hope this helps.

that flightcontrol wad really likes a "fixed" full choke or a standard full choke tube in guns with screw in chokes

I looked at the pattern again and saw 16 holes that I didn't count the first time.  That makes 203 in 10" at 30.  I am still impressed with that from this little gun.
